Я использую версию Discourse 3.4.0.beta2-dev. После добавления поля type_tag в таблицу tags я столкнулся с ошибкой:
ActiveRecordSerializationSafety::BlockedSerializationError in ListController#latest Сериализация моделей ActiveRecord (Tag) без указания полей не допускается. Используйте Serializer или передайте опцию в #serializable_hash. Подробнее: Preventing accidental serialization of ActiveRecord models
Хотя я добавил:
add_to_serializer(:tag, :type_tag) {
object.type_tag
}
Этот плагин старый; я создавал его для версии Discourse 3.2, но тогда этой ошибки не возникало. Буду благодарен за любую помощь.
